Why Choose DIY Floor Transition Strips?

Floor transition strips serve a dual purpose: they bridge the gap between different floor types and cover any uneven edges, while also adding a touch of style to your space. Here's why you should consider DIY floor transition strips:

  • Easy to Install: Most DIY floor transition strips can be installed in a matter of minutes, with no specialized tools required.
  • Affordable: Compared to hiring a professional, installing floor transition strips yourself can save you a significant amount of money.
  • Versatile: Available in a wide range of materials, styles, and colors, DIY floor transition strips can complement any decor.
  • Protects Your Flooring: By covering uneven edges and gaps, floor transition strips help prevent damage to your flooring and maintain a clean, finished look.

Types of DIY Floor Transition Strips

Before you head to the hardware store, it's essential to understand the different types of DIY floor transition strips available. Each type serves a unique purpose and caters to specific flooring transitions:

T-Molding

T-molding is designed to connect two floors of equal height, such as tile to tile or laminate to laminate. It features a 'T' shape, with one leg fitting into a groove in the flooring and the other leg resting on top of the flooring.

Reducer Strips

Reducer strips, also known as transition strips, are used to connect two floors of different heights. They can reduce the height difference by up to ½ inch, making them ideal for transitions between flooring types like tile and carpet, or laminate and hardwood.

End Cap Strips

End cap strips are used to finish the edge of a floor, providing a clean, finished look. They are typically used when a floor meets a wall or another floor at a 90-degree angle.

Stair Nosing

Stair nosing is designed to fit over the edge of a stair tread, providing a safe, non-slip surface and protecting the edge of the stair from damage. It is typically used with hard surface flooring like tile or hardwood.

Choosing the Right DIY Floor Transition Strip

When selecting DIY floor transition strips, consider the following factors to ensure you choose the right product for your needs:

Flooring Type Transition Strip Type
Tile to Tile T-Molding
Tile to Carpet Reducer Strip
Laminate to Hardwood Reducer Strip
Stair Tread Stair Nosing

Additionally, consider the color and material of the transition strip to ensure it complements your flooring and decor. Common materials include aluminum, brass, and vinyl, while colors range from classic silver and bronze to trendy black and white.

Installing DIY Floor Transition Strips: A Step-by-Step Guide

Now that you've chosen the perfect DIY floor transition strips for your space, it's time to install them. Follow these simple steps for a professional-looking result:

Measure and Cut

Measure the length of the transition strip needed, then use a hacksaw or miter saw to cut the strip to size. For T-molding, you may need to cut a 45-degree angle on the ends to create a seamless connection between the two floors.

Prepare the Surface

Clean the area where the transition strip will be installed, ensuring it is free of dirt, debris, and any residue that could prevent the strip from adhering properly.

Install the Transition Strip

For T-molding, fit one leg of the strip into a groove in the flooring, then press the other leg firmly onto the top of the adjacent floor. For reducer strips, stair nosing, and end cap strips, simply align the strip with the edge of the flooring and press it firmly into place.

Secure the Transition Strip

Use a hammer and finish nails or a brad nailer to secure the transition strip in place. Be sure to use nails that are long enough to penetrate the subfloor but not so long that they damage the flooring or cause the strip to lift.

Test the Transition Strip

Gently walk on the transition strip to ensure it is securely fastened and provides a smooth, stable surface. If necessary, adjust the strip or add additional nails to ensure a secure fit.
